### Step 4: Cut over the Graphel sidecar

Drain the old aggregator, then deploy the Graphel sidecar alongside each metrics pod. Confirm the rollup interval is set to 60s and backfill is disabled for the first hour. The sidecar persists aggregated counters to the rollup store; configure it with the connection string below.

database URL for bahop-yagep: mssql://sildor_svc:35ha7jz@db-fb6d.nelvrodyn.example:5432/casath

## Runbook: Password reset revamp (Tindercrest Auth)

Quick context: we swapped the old emailed-link flow for short-lived codes plus a device check. Codes are single-use, burn on three bad attempts, and the whole challenge lives server-side — nothing sensitive in the URL anymore. Rate limiting is per-account and per-source, so brute force gets throttled on both axes. If you're auditing this, the knobs you care about are TTLs and attempt caps, and they currently look like this.

settings of fahof-yagag:
druath:
  pin: 9672
  metrics_host: metrics.druath.tolvaqlabs.internal
  tenant: gormir
  seal: seal_873ba94a

# Env file for the Dustbin retention sweeper (Harrowgate cluster)
# Heads up for the security reviewer: yes, we know this file is a bit
# of a grab-bag. Most values here are boring — sweep intervals, batch
# sizes, the dry-run toggle. The sweeper needs write access to the
# cold-storage purge API, and rotation happens quarterly via the usual
# Ledgerbird process. Nothing here is shared with other services.
# The purge credential is set on the next line:

secret setting of tajof-bahif: COURIER_KEY3=65d